From a94efddfe66265746d8ce007021bdba45302c480 Mon Sep 17 00:00:00 2001 From: Weslly Date: Fri, 28 Apr 2017 11:03:15 -0300 Subject: [PATCH] Fix compile issue on OSX El Capitan --- src/autotype/mac/AutoTypeMac.cpp |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/src/autotype/mac/AutoTypeMac.cpp b/src/autotype/mac/AutoTypeMac.cpp index 51a5c5cda..b0e1360f3 100644 --- a/src/autotype/mac/AutoTypeMac.cpp +++ b/src/autotype/mac/AutoTypeMac.cpp @@ -419,16 +419,16 @@ CGEventFlags AutoTypePlatformMac::qtToNativeModifiers(Qt::KeyboardModifiers modi if (modifiers & Qt::ShiftModifier) { - nativeModifiers |= shiftMod; + nativeModifiers = CGEventFlags(nativeModifiers | shiftMod); } if (modifiers & Qt::ControlModifier) { - nativeModifiers |= cmdMod; + nativeModifiers = CGEventFlags(nativeModifiers | cmdMod); } if (modifiers & Qt::AltModifier) { - nativeModifiers |= optionMod; + nativeModifiers = CGEventFlags(nativeModifiers | optionMod); } if (modifiers & Qt::MetaModifier) { - nativeModifiers |= controlMod; + nativeModifiers = CGEventFlags(nativeModifiers | controlMod); } return nativeModifiers;